Transaction e8785eb69e866fc9997d8ff2499da6f73de2b39bd35231f889b3d15389a4f11f

3 Input
2 Outputs
  • e8785eb69e866fc9997d8ff2499da6f73de2b39bd35231f889b3d15389a4f11f:0
  • value  105512926
    address  1FaHvCprmhwQ7YbeutTTiokDXrYFzSFk4N
  • e8785eb69e866fc9997d8ff2499da6f73de2b39bd35231f889b3d15389a4f11f:1
  • value  999172
    address  33SkhGgQV55zb7ks1NceVKNUw8Ks98LhPc